Variant summary

Our verdict is Benign. The variant received -12 ACMG points: 1P and 13B. PP2BP4_StrongBP6BS1BS2

The NM_021615.5(CHST6):​c.993G>T​(p.Gln331His) variant causes a missense change. The variant allele was found at a frequency of 0.00232 in 1,613,470 control chromosomes in the GnomAD database, including 65 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. Q331R) has been classified as Uncertain significance.

Genes affected
CHST6 (HGNC:6938): (carbohydrate sulfotransferase 6) The protein encoded by this gene is an enzyme that catalyzes the transfer of a sulfate group to the GlcNAc residues of keratan. Keratan sulfate helps maintain corneal transparency. Defects in this gene are a cause of macular corneal dystrophy (MCD). [provided by RefSeq, Jan 2010]
CHST6 Gene-Disease associations (from GenCC):
  • macular corneal dystrophy
    Inheritance: AR Classification: DEFINITIVE, STRONG, SUPPORTIVE Submitted by: G2P, Orphanet, Labcorp Genetics (formerly Invitae)

ACMG classification

Classification was made for transcript

Our verdict: Benign. The variant received -12 ACMG points.

PP2
Missense variant in the gene, where a lot of missense mutations are associated with disease in ClinVar. The gene has 12 curated pathogenic missense variants (we use a threshold of 10). The gene has 2 curated benign missense variants. Gene score misZ: -0.89985 (below the threshold of 3.09). Trascript score misZ: -1.6448 (below the threshold of 3.09). GenCC associations: The gene is linked to macular corneal dystrophy.
BP4
Computational evidence support a benign effect (MetaRNN=0.011656791).
BP6
Variant 16-75478836-C-A is Benign according to our data. Variant chr16-75478836-C-A is described in ClinVar as Conflicting_classifications_of_pathogenicity. ClinVar VariationId is 196507.
BS1
Variant frequency is greater than expected in population sas. GnomAd4 allele frequency = 0.00163 (249/152370) while in subpopulation SAS AF = 0.0213 (103/4828). AF 95% confidence interval is 0.018. There are 2 homozygotes in GnomAd4. There are 149 alleles in the male GnomAd4 subpopulation. Median coverage is 33. This position passed quality control check.
BS2
High Homozygotes in GnomAd4 at 2 AR gene
